E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Delay队列用法
kafka认识篇,java程序员面试笔试真题库
消息
队列
降低了进程间的耦合度,所以即使一个处理消息的进程挂掉,加入
队列
中的消息仍然可以在系统恢复后被处理。
m0_64204730
·
2024-08-28 19:35
程序员
面试
java
后端
PIL convert(‘RGB‘)
用法
PIL不提供BGR转RGB的方法。1.图像模式转换如果图像当前的模式不是RGB,例如它是灰度(L)、CMYK或其他模式时,convert('RGB')会将图像转换为RGB格式。灰度图像(L):如果图像是灰度图像(L),convert('RGB')会将其转换为RGB模式。每个灰度值会复制到红、绿、蓝三个通道上。img=Image.open("gray_image.jpg")#灰度图像img_rgb=
AI算法网奇
·
2024-08-28 19:31
python基础
计算机视觉
图像处理
人工智能
IPC通信机制
作业:使用消息
队列
完成两个进程之间相互通信msgsnd.c.c#include//创建信息结构structmsgbuf{longmtype;charmtext[1024];};#defineSIZEsizeof
wuziNO_1
·
2024-08-28 18:53
linux
算法
运维
C++面试 - const的全部
用法
constconst1.const含义2.const作用3.const对象默认为文件局部变量4.定义常量5.指针与const6.函数中使用const7.类中使用const1.const含义常类型是指使用类型修饰符const说明的类型,常类型的变量或对象的值是不能被更新的。2.const作用可以定义常量constinta=100;类型检查const常量与#define宏定义常量的区别:~~const
zh921
·
2024-08-28 17:17
C++
技术面试
c++
C++ 进阶 - const 的
用法
及尽量使用const的好处
const关键字在C++中的
用法
多种多样,可以概括如下:它可以在classes外部修饰global或namespace作用域中的常量或者修饰文件、函数或者块作用域中被声明为static的对象。
路人暴脾气
·
2024-08-28 17:14
C/C++进阶
C++学习之路
C++
c++const用法
使用const的好处
c到c++---const
用法
1.定义常量(少用define,define没有类型,const便于类型检查)eg:constintS=1;constcharSTR="world";constchar*STR="world";2.定义常量指针不可以通过常量指针修改其内容eg:intn,m;constint*p=&n;*p=5;//编译出错n=4;//可以p=&m;//常量指针可以变化不能把常量指针赋值给非常量指针,反之可以eg:
YY不爱吃烤鸭
·
2024-08-28 17:43
c笔记
c++
c语言
C++ const
用法
总结(菜鸟笔记)
const是constant的缩写,本意是不变的,不易改变的意思。一、const修饰普通类型的变量constinta=7;intb=a;//正确a=8;//错误,不能改变#includeusingnamespacestd;intmain(void){constinta=7;int*p=(int*)&a;*p=8;//尝试对a进行修改coutusingnamespacestd;voidCpf(con
阿呦的烦恼
·
2024-08-28 17:43
c++
开发语言
C++系列-const所有
用法
总结
const
用法
总结const修饰变量const修饰普通变量const修饰指针变量常量指针指针常量常量指针常量const修饰引用const修饰函数形参参数是普通的值传递参数类型是引用const修饰函数返回值值传递方式返回指针方式返回常量引用方式返回
weixin_48668114
·
2024-08-28 16:41
c++
开发语言
python爬虫番外篇 | Reuqests库高级
用法
(1)
文章目录1.会话对象(SessionObjects)2.请求和响应对象(RequestandResponseObjects)3.准备好的请求(PreparedRequests)4.SSL证书验证5.客户端证书6.CA证书7.正文内容工作流程(BodyContentWorkflow)8.keep-alive9.流式上传(StreamingUploads)10.块编码的请求(Chunk-Encoded
摆烂牛杂
·
2024-08-28 16:10
爬虫
python
爬虫
c++
kafka监听topic消费_Kafka消费者-从Kafka读取数据
(1)Customer和CustomerGroup(1)两种常用的消息模型
队列
模型(queuing)和发布-订阅模型(publish-subscribe)。
weixin_39747296
·
2024-08-28 15:05
kafka监听topic消费
面试题:RabbitMQ如何保证消息的可靠性和避免消息重复消费?
2.确认机制:消费者确认机制和生产者确认机制3.消息回退:如果消费者无法处理消息,可以选择将消息重新发送到
队列
中,等待后续处理。
来之前不会起名字
·
2024-08-28 15:35
面试题
java-rabbitmq
rabbitmq
java
面试
【高阶数据结构】——并查集:高效地管理集合
前言:前面我们已经学习了简单的数据结构,包括栈与
队列
、二叉树、红黑树等等,今天我们继续数据结构的学习,但是难度上会逐渐增大,在高阶数据结构中我们要学习的重点是图等目录并查集的原理并查集的基本操作实现方式
GG Bond.ฺ
·
2024-08-28 13:23
数据结构
算法
学习
c++
pythonyield详解_yield详解
mygen=(x*xforxinrange(3))printmygenoutput:at0x052E8210>#这就是生成器generator和一个内存地址两者区别:列表是[],生成器是()二、生成器
用法
weixin_39590739
·
2024-08-28 13:21
pythonyield详解
Python基础 - yield
用法
详解
yield简单说来就是一个生成器,生成器是这样一个函数,它记住上一次返回时在函数体中的位置。对生成器函数的第二次(或第n次)调用跳转至该函数中间,而上次调用的所有局部变量都保持不变。生成器是一个函数函数的所有参数都会保留第二次调用此函数时使用的参数是前一次保留下的.生成器还“记住”了它在流控制构造生成器不仅“记住”了它数据状态。生成器还“记住”了它在流控制构造(在命令式编程中,这种构造不只是数据值
「已注销」
·
2024-08-28 12:47
py
python
开发语言
后端
(Kafka源码四)生产者发送消息到broker
通过上章对缓存池的介绍,我们可以知道生产者会先将消息批次对象放入RecordAccumulator的双端
队列
中,当满足一定条件时消息才发送至broekr,本文将从源码角度分析当达到什么条件才发送消息,以及生产者对
vibag
·
2024-08-28 12:15
kafka
linq
分布式
产品经理与项目经理的协作问题
在接触了几个这样的项目之后,感觉这种配合模式比较难达到非常和谐的地步,项目经理从项目立项开始跟进,到项目上线,其要保证项目不被
delay
;产品经理介入的会更早,前期用户调研,需求确认等等就已经参与了,到项目执行的过程和最终上线运营
小声讲故事
·
2024-08-28 11:45
前端面试题(vue篇)
它们的区别在于:v-if:指令
用法
:v-if是一个指令,它通过计算绑定的表达式的值来决定是否渲染元素。
前端第一深情
·
2024-08-28 09:00
前端面试题
vue
前端
面试
【教育学必备考点】教育的概念
在江西省教师招聘考试大纲中教育的概念这一考点也要求考生掌握教育的日常
用法
、教育的词源、教育的定义等内容,为了方便考生备考,江西教师招聘考试网
fa27b38ecd1e
·
2024-08-28 07:18
C语言基础:二级指针和函数指针
理解二级指针的概念和
用法
可以帮助处理更复杂的数据结构和内存管理任务。1.1定义二级指针二级指针是指向指针变量的指针。可以用两个星号**来声明一个二级指针变量。
况之嘉禾
·
2024-08-28 07:15
C语言基础
c语言
linux
云计算实训35——镜像的迁移、镜像的创建、使用docker查看ip、端口映射、容器持久化
一、镜像的迁移打包镜像dockersave-o文件名称镜像名:标签#查看帮助命令[root@docker~]#docker--help#查看save打包
用法
[root@docker~]#dockersave
麻辣鱿鱼须783
·
2024-08-28 07:45
云计算
docker
tcp/ip
Django后端架构开发:Django 与 Celery 的深度集成
Celery是一个简单、灵活且可靠的分布式任务
队列
系统,它支持任务的实时处理和定时任务调度。Celery的工作原理非常简单:它将任务发送到消息队
Switch616
·
2024-08-28 06:41
Python
Web
django
架构
sqlite
中间件
后端
python
Debian常用包管理命令
用法
详解
文章目录apt-get/apt-cacheaptdpkgdpkg-sourcedebuilddpkg和apt是两个不同的工具用于管理Debian系列Linux发行版上的软件包。dpkg是底层工具,负责直接安装、删除和管理软件包文件(.deb)。它不会自动处理软件包的依赖关系,需要用户手动处理。apt是一个高级工具,自动处理软件包依赖,能够从软件仓库中下载和安装软件包,进行更新和升级。apt依赖dp
码农飞飞
·
2024-08-28 04:53
脚本语言
工具使用
debian
linux
服务器
包管理
debuild
apt
dpkg
oracle decode函数什么意思,oracle decode函数的
用法
oracledecode函数,不管查询的结果是否满足‘PRIMARY’,参数中的select语句还是会执行的,通过查看执行计划就知道setautotracetraceonlyselectdecode(database_role,'PRIMARY',(selecttrunc((size_MB-free_MB)*100/maxsize_MB)"retvalue"from(selecttablespac
weixin_39989949
·
2024-08-28 04:22
oracle
decode函数什么意思
理事会编辑|凌波微语·7月份总结
发现一个比较普遍的现象,对于【的】【地】【得】的
用法
,出现错误
凌波微语
·
2024-08-28 03:22
【IO】IPC通信机制函数(消息
队列
,共享内存,信号量集函数整理汇总)
整理了一下IPC通信的函数,包括消息
队列
,共享内存,信号量集;信号量集的使用是在共享内存的基础上使用,函数太多啦,慢慢学吧cc,争取全部记住其中在使用有关信号量集的函数的时候,进行简单的封装函数功能之后
只对您心动
·
2024-08-28 03:20
知识点汇总
开发语言
IO
c语言
linux
Shell编程规范与变量:详解环境变量、位置变量与预定义变量
文章目录环境变量、位置变量与预定义变量环境变量位置变量(PositionalVariables)预定义变量(和双引号的
用法
)环境变量、位置变量与预定义变量环境变量由系统维护,用于设置工作环境、配置系统行为
shyuu_
·
2024-08-28 02:15
网络
运维
服务器
云计算
centos
linux
unix
iView 表单组件的element-id属性和Form Item的label-for属性的
用法
(Form3)
iView表单组件的element-id属性和FormItem的label-for属性的
用法
(Form3)
梦幻空花_hello
·
2024-08-28 02:32
JavaScript + TypeScript 实现并发
队列
1.前言本文使用了TypeScript和JavaScript,可能有的读者并没有学过TypeScript,担心看不懂。其实我认为有了TypeScript你应该更容易看懂,因为TypeScript仅仅是繁琐了一点,因为它只是给变量加上了类型,但是它能增加代码的可读性和可维护性,所以你应该能快速理解。安装TypeScript见文末。生活中许多同时发生的事情,比如:你在打代码,他在打代码,她也在打代码,
知半愚无
·
2024-08-28 02:13
JavaScript
的痛彻心扉
javascript
typescript
如何保证Redis与数据库之间的一致性
在现代应用程序架构中,Redis等内存数据库因其高性能和低延迟特性而被广泛用于缓存、会话管理、消息
队列
等多种场景。
张某布响丸辣
·
2024-08-28 02:41
数据库
redis
缓存
java
JavaScript实现
队列
结构
队列
基本概念
队列
是一种特殊的线性表,特殊之处在于它只允许在表的前端(front)进行删除操作,而在表的后端(rear)进行插入操作,和栈一样,
队列
是一种操作受限制的线性表。
我再也不想掉头发了
·
2024-08-28 01:40
数据结构
js
javascript
算法
数据结构
在前端开发中使用命令模式:JavaScript和Vue的实现技巧
该模式允许将请求封装为一个对象,从而可以使用不同的请求、
队列
请求和记录请求日志。它在前端开发中,尤其是在JavaScript和Vue框架中,提供了极大的灵活性和可扩展性。
范范0825
·
2024-08-28 01:36
javascript
命令模式
vue.js
命令模式基础教程:如何将请求封装成对象
命令模式的组成部分命令模式的应用场景命令模式的工作原理请求的封装命令的创建与执行命令的撤销与重做如何将请求封装成对象识别请求定义命令接口实现具体命令类引入调用者(Invoker)角色结合接收者(Receiver)角色客户端与命令模式的交互命令模式的优点与缺点优点分析缺点分析命令模式的扩展与应用宏命令与组合命令命令
队列
与线程池
范范0825
·
2024-08-28 01:36
命令模式
Eureka原理实践
本文将探讨Eureka的原理、应用场景和实践操作,并通过一个简单的demo来演示其
用法
。1.什么是Eureka1.1Eureka的背景Eureka源于Netflix
vvvae1234
·
2024-08-28 00:29
eureka
c语言中,char* [ ]指针数组的
用法
以及如何取值探究
和普通数组的
用法
到底有什么不同?
Beiwen_
·
2024-08-28 00:27
c语言
c语言
开发语言
visual
studio
code
c++ STL 之集合—— set 详解
目录一、简介1.空间复杂度2.与vector相比优点:缺点:综合:二、set
用法
1.声明set2.新增“元素”三、map遍历1.使用“iterator”2.使用“auto”四、关于set的函数1.find2
必胜的小铭
·
2024-08-27 23:25
c++
STL
c++
开发语言
容器
memcpy()函数
用法
1.函数声明:void*memcpy(void*dest,constvoid*src,size_tn)参数:dest:指向目标内存的指针。src:指向源内存的指针。n:要被复制的字节数。返回值:该函数返回一个指向目标存储区dest的指针。memcpy是一个C语言标准库函数,用于内存拷贝。它的功能是从源src所指的内存地址的起始位置开始拷贝n个字节到目标dest所指的内存地址的起始位置中。2.示例:
余晴尽欢
·
2024-08-27 23:52
c++
算法
开发语言
kafka(一)Kafka概述
消息
队列
传统消息
队列
的应用场景同步异步使用消息
队列
的好处解耦允许你独立的扩展或修改两边的处理过程,只要确保它们遵守同样的接口约束。可恢复性系统的一部分组件失效时,不会影响到整个系统。
万事万物
·
2024-08-27 23:57
MySQL的延迟复制
MySQL的延迟复制MySQL中的延迟复制(
Delay
edReplication)是一种特殊的复制配置,它允许从服务器在应用主服务器上的更改之前等待一段时间。
Autter_A3
·
2024-08-27 22:47
mysql
android
数据库
运维
服务器
并发控制&幂等性
【第一次请求会成功,再请求唯一索引有冲突建防重表forupdate的作用和
用法
select…forupdate语句是我们经常使用手工加锁语句。在数据
深浅卡布星
·
2024-08-27 21:41
测试开发
数据库
RocketMQ顺序消费
针对实时预警任务,会有同时消费某个设备正常或异常的事件,而这类事件具有时间维度上的先后性,需要符合先进先出(FIFO)原则进行发布和消费,而MQ消费为了吞吐量基本会使用多线程消费,RocketMQ也会分为多个消息
队列
葵续浅笑
·
2024-08-27 20:35
rocketmq
java
freeRTOS移植 HAL_
Delay
()不能用
freeRTOS移植HAL_
Delay
()不能用在freeRTOS移植的过程中是强制将systick作为系统的时钟。移植成功后HAL_
Delay
()不能使用。
没有钱的钱仔
·
2024-08-27 19:53
stm32
【成为架构师4-2】解耦:MQ,互联网架构的解耦利器
目录MQ是什么不应该使用MQ的场景典型场景一:数据驱动的依赖任务典型场景二:上游不关心执行结果典型场景三:上游关注执行结果,但是执行时间较长典型场景四:削峰填谷,流量控制,保护下游MQ是什么MQ,消息
队列
Nevercome_
·
2024-08-27 18:18
成为架构师
消息队列
架构
后端
Linux用户和组管理复习:chage、gpasswd、id、whoami 和 groups 命令
目录引言chage:管理密码过期策略基本语法:示例
用法
:gpasswd:组管理工具基本语法:示例
用法
:id:打印用户和组ID基本语法:示例
用法
:whoami:显示当前用户ID基本语法:示例
用法
:groups
pyliumy
·
2024-08-27 17:14
linux
openEuler
linux
运维
服务器
第六章 rust中的错误处理
本系列文章已升级、转移至我的自建站点中,本章原文为:rust中的错误处理目录一、前言二、不同之处三、枚举处理错误四、泛型五、标准错误处理1.Result2.Option六、panic、传递错误七、常见
用法
八
余识-
·
2024-08-27 16:38
Rust从入门到精通
rust
python
开发语言
Gradle
2.基本概念在了解Gradle的
用法
之前,首先需要了解以下基本概念:Project:Gradle构建的基本单位,通常对应一个工程。
小白不想秃头
·
2024-08-27 15:35
java
gradle
maven
kotlin
安卓
Hbase BulkLoad
用法
要导入大量数据,Hbase的BulkLoad是必不可少的,在导入历史数据的时候,我们一般会选择使用BulkLoad方式,我们还可以借助Spark的计算能力将数据快速地导入。使用方法导入依赖包compilegroup:'org.apache.spark',name:'spark-sql_2.11',version:'2.3.1.3.0.0.0-1634'compilegroup:'org.apach
kikiki4
·
2024-08-27 15:42
云计算实训35——镜像的迁移、镜像的创建、使用docker查看ip、端口映射、容器持久化
一、镜像的迁移打包镜像dockersave-o文件名称镜像名:标签#查看帮助命令[root@docker~]#docker--help#查看save打包
用法
[root@docker~]#dockersave
是小赵鸭.
·
2024-08-27 14:56
云计算
linux
docker
容器
深度学习
学习方法
Java生成Word文档
依赖:在pom.xml文件中添加ApachePOI的依赖:org.apache.poipoi5.2.1org.apache.poipoi-ooxml5.2.1简单
用法
:importorg.apache.poi.xw
DebugDiver代码深处潜水员
·
2024-08-27 12:12
项目相关
java
word
开发语言
代谢组数据分析(十八):随机森林构建代谢组诊断模型
参与者(
队列
1,n=426)通过随机分层抽样分为发现数据集(n=284)和测试集(n=142)。接下来,在发现数据集上执行LASSO回归,以选择能够识别胃癌患者的较少数量的特征。
生信学习者2
·
2024-08-27 10:27
代谢组分析
数据分析
随机森林
数据挖掘
Vue3 递归组件
本文用10分钟左右的时间让你掌握递归组件的
用法
。在此之前,你必须掌握:html+css+js+Vue3基础
用法
,至少需要知道Vue组件是什么。
用法
讲解在讲解递归组件之前,我们需要先了解几个概念。
德育处主任Pro
·
2024-08-27 10:26
vue
java
python
js
react
上一页
11
12
13
14
15
16
17
18
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他